Buhari swears in new Minister

President Muhammadu Buhari has sworn in Muazu Sambo as Minister of State for Works and Housing.

This came after Sambo’s nomination as a minister was confirmed by the senate earlier this week, following a screening.

The new minister took an oath of office before the commencement of an ongoing security meeting at the Presidential Villa, Abuja.

The security meeting was attended by Vice President Yemi Osinbajo; Secretary to the Government of the Federation (SGF), Boss Mustapha; the National Security Adviser (NSA), Major General Babagana Monguno (Rtd.).

Others include Minister of Defense, Major General Salihi Magashi (Rtd); Minister of Interior, Ogbeni Rauf Aregbesola; Chief of Defense Staff, General Lucky Irabor; Chief of Army Staff, Lieutenant General Farouk Yahaya; Chief of Naval Staff, Vice Admiral Awwal Gambo; and the Chief of Air Staff, Air Marshal Isiaka Oladayo Amao.

The Inspector-General of Police, Alkali Baba Usman; the Director-General of the Department of State Service (DSS), Yusuf Bichi; and the Director-General of the National Intelligence Agency (NIA), Ahmed Rufai Abubakar, are also in attendance.
